In most cases, businesses are intolerant of inefficiency of any kind, especially if it takes the form of people, process, and/or technological bottlenecks. Businesses expect their day-to-day operations, their hierarchies and organizational structures, their supply chains, their IT operations, etc. to run as smoothly and efficiently – to be as frictionless – as possible. These are reasonable and laudable goals.

On the other hand, we can easily imagine scenarios in which friction functions as a kind of necessary, essential, and – in the proper context – advantageous constraint for certain purposes.

At a basic level, friction is what makes Usain Bolt go. It’s what enables Simone Biles to stick her spectacular landings. Most of us can easily imagine how friction operates as a positive factor in the design of mechanical parts, too: tires, brakes, transmissions, flywheels, belt-driven pulleys, etc., all depend on friction to work. In the same way, friction is a key force in fluid mechanics: it’s friction, for example, that helps govern the flow of liquid – water, oil, etc. – in a closed conduit, such as a pipe.

Like it or not, friction fulfills an important, positive function in any system.

This is as good a segue as any to the crux of this post, which has to do with data management and data governance. The point I want to make is two-fold. First, friction is actually a useful concept in both disciplines. Governance, for example, is the inevitable product of friction between two or more opposing forces or entities – e.g., divergent values, priorities, purposes, etc. – that come into conflict with one another. In a sense, governance isfriction. Albeit friction of a necessary and essential type.

Second, friction is a positive force – a feature, not a bug – because it makes certain things hard to change. If this point seems counter-intuitive, think, for a moment, about your high-value investments. Consider your management information systems (MIS) infrastructure, for example. Some companies pour millions (or tens of millions) of dollars into designing and maintaining their MIS infrastructures. As much as companies like to complain about the state of their data mart, data cube and ETL assets, the fact remains that managers and directors, along with senior and C-level executives, depend on operational reports, dashboards, KPIs, scorecards, etc. to support day-to-day business decision making. As a result, IT doesn’t introduce new data sources, develop new KPIs, devise new business rules, or deploy new dashboards without thoroughly testing and trouble-shooting them. This is one reason it takes so long to provision new data or analytics in conventional data warehouse architecture. Another reason is that – until recently – IT just didn’t have other options. Now it does. I’ll say more about this below.

If it seems as if IT’s priorities are at odds with the self-service ethic, it’s because they are. This is less of a problem than most of us realize, however! Think about it: we’re used to framing the relationship between data management/data governance and self-service as antagonistic: i.e., a zero-sum collision of top-down authority with bottom-up insurgency. Thanks to technological and economic disruption, it’s possible – and more helpful – to see it in terms of a both-and, not a zero-sum, relationship.

First, some obligatory background. In the main, self-service tools were a response to users’ frustration with unnecessary and inessential forms of IT friction, such as overly restrictive data management and data governance controls. Self-service forced IT to reassess both disciplines: what was necessary and essential in data management and data governance – e.g., reusable, governed data transformation routines that produce consistent, well-managed data – is less important in other contexts.
